Glencoe's combination of lakefront exposure and ravine topography creates masonry conditions unlike any other North Shore community. Homes perched above ravines face chronic moisture from below, while lakefront properties endure wind-driven rain from the east. Many homes also carry architectural significance that demands careful material selection. Standard tuckpointing practices designed for flat suburban lots are insufficient here - Glencoe masonry work requires an understanding of micro-climates, drainage, and preservation-grade materials.

Common Masonry Problems in Glencoe

Ravine-side moisture damage to foundations and lower walls

Many Glencoe homes sit adjacent to or above the village's deep ravines. These ravines trap moisture, create persistent humidity, and direct water flow against foundation masonry during heavy rain. The result is accelerated mortar erosion and efflorescence on lower courses.

Lakefront wind erosion on exposed chimneys and upper walls

Homes near the lakefront bluffs are exposed to strong prevailing winds that drive rain directly into mortar joints. Upper-story masonry and chimneys bear the worst of this exposure, and mortar failure at these heights creates difficult-to-detect leaks.

Historic preservation requirements for architecturally significant homes

Glencoe's Prairie School and mid-century homes use distinctive brick patterns, Roman brick, and integrated masonry details. Repairs must respect the original design intent, which means standard approaches and materials are often inappropriate.

Glencoe-Specific Masonry Questions

Why does my ravine-side wall have more damage than the street side? +
Ravine-adjacent walls face persistent humidity, reduced air circulation, and direct water contact during storms. This micro-climate keeps masonry damp longer than exposed walls, accelerating mortar erosion and promoting biological growth that weakens joints. These walls often need repointing years before the rest of the home.

In this climate, mortar joints typically last 25-40 years depending on brick quality, original mortar composition, and weather exposure. North and west-facing walls age faster due to moisture and wind.

Proximity to Lake Michigan creates freeze-thaw cycles that wreak havoc on mortar and brick. Moisture from lake effect snow and rain penetrates joints, freezes, expands, and cracks mortar. Winter temperatures swing 40-50 degrees between day and night.
